HC Deb 19 March 1985 vol 75 c427W
Mr. Ron Davies

asked the Secretary of State for Wales on what basis the Berwyn consultation zone has been established by the Nature Conservancy Council; what area of land it is designed to protect; how many management agreements have to date been concluded; and over what area of land.

Mr. John Stradling Thomas

[pursuant to his reply, 18 March, c. 390]: The Berwyn consultation zone was established on a voluntary basis between the Nature Conservancy Council and the Berwyn Society. It covers an area of 4,887 hectares. No management agreements have been concluded to date.
